Rob
I didn't get the orig post but
\t is right, in php escape sequences are replaced in double quote (and
heredoc) delim strings so
if ($a == "TAB\nTAB") {
....
}
note you can use the chr() function as well (ie for non escapable chars)
The control escapable chars are \r, \n, \t, others are \\, \", \', \$
if ($a == 'TAB'.chr(9).'TAB') {
....
}
Heredoc is really good for multiline strings is SQL statements
$S = <<<SQL
SELECT Column
FROM Table
WHERE
ID = '$ID'
SQL;

Hi
I am re writing a Delphi SOAP server in php. I am doing ok so far
(for my first PHP app !). Anyway I want to compare a string with
special chars.
In Delphi I have something like if (a = 'NULL' + #9 + 'NULL') then
begin ....
essentially my string is two NULL words with a separating tab. How to
I access the tab key in php ?
